Danelle "Dani" Bryan is the new facilitator for "A Girl & A Gun" Southern Indiana Chapter! Dani is a healthcare professional by trade. Dani was born in St. Louis, MO and moved to the Southern Indiana region in 2000. After graduation from Memorial high school in 2005, Dani received various medical degrees and certifications from the University of Southern Indiana. Dani was married in 2008 to her husband Mark Bryan. Together, Dani and Mark have a 5 year old son Dillon. In 2009, Dani became a stay at home mother after suffering a major knee injury. Her husband worked nights and Dani began researching home security options now that she was no longer able to protect her child and herself. Many of these options of protection were just not proven effective in a realistic scenario. Living in the small rural community of Chandler, Indiana, Dani discovered that police response times in the area did not provide her family confidence in their safety. While her US Army veteran husband Mark belonged to a local "gun club"; the membership was primarily military veterans and police. Dani began training on various rifles and shotguns with Mark. As her confidence grew, so did her frustration with the "boys club." She was just known as "the girl" or "Mark's wife." Dani began searching for a women's league locally but, the closest was Nashville, Tennessee. Feeling defeated, she searched YouTube for female competitors, gun clubs, weapon reviews, and events. Stumbling upon "A Girl & A Gun", Dani was ecstatic to learn that such an organization would thrive in her local community. Her chapter in Southern Indiana became operational on February 7, 2013.
